Cremona's table of elliptic curves

Curve 107484l1

107484 = 22 · 3 · 132 · 53



Data for elliptic curve 107484l1

Field Data Notes
Atkin-Lehner 2- 3- 13+ 53- Signs for the Atkin-Lehner involutions
Class 107484l Isogeny class
Conductor 107484 Conductor
∏ cp 6 Product of Tamagawa factors cp
deg 389376 Modular degree for the optimal curve
Δ -99610509802752 = -1 · 28 · 32 · 138 · 53 Discriminant
Eigenvalues 2- 3-  2  4  6 13+  3 -5 Hecke eigenvalues for primes up to 20
Equation [0,1,0,-732,-480492] [a1,a2,a3,a4,a6]
j -208/477 j-invariant
L 6.5061517247224 L(r)(E,1)/r!
Ω 0.27108968869022 Real period
R 1 Regulator
r 0 Rank of the group of rational points
S 4 (Analytic) order of Ш
t 1 Number of elements in the torsion subgroup
Twists 107484n1 Quadratic twists by: 13
